The Gideon Award was created by the Unanimous Resolution of the CCDB Board of Directors – April 7, 2004
The Colorado Criminal Defense Bar annually presents the Gideon Awards to honor CCDB members who through their practice have preserved the principles enshrined in the 1963 U.S. Supreme Court decision Gideon v. Wainwright and for outstanding service to the organization and/or community.
Factors considered by the selection committee include but are not limited to:
--commitment to the service of indigent defendants
--commitment to the CCDB and its membership
--service as a role model or mentor for newer lawyers
--teaching and/or scholarship that assist(s) other criminal defense practitioners
--financial support of the CCDB and its activities
--unwavering dedication to criminal defense
--service in one’s community
--leadership in local defense organizations or local community organizations
--participation in policy and legislative activities that benefit the criminal defense bar
--generosity of spirit; personal sacrifice; creativity in criminal defense
